Output 450bf67c45e0e025d068886237baae800beb0956d5a7946a1683ed35b5e2ef26:29

value
644524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 667b6c4f7b687c3e4530f645a4cc14edfaae1411 OP_EQUAL
address
3B2thhNkSsMFdWEdtjvf21oxWqCV3DxgsU
transaction
450bf67c45e0e025d068886237baae800beb0956d5a7946a1683ed35b5e2ef26
confirmations
21751
spent
true